⼤
big
dà (da4)
Radical no. 37 · 3 strokes (第 37 部首 · 3 画 dì 37 bùshǒu · 3 huà)
Radical ⼤ (dà) — meaning: big, 3 strokes.
Origin & mnemonic
The "big" radical originates from a pictograph of a human figure with outstretched arms. This form represents expansion and human largeness.
Mnemonic: The character "big" resembles a standing person with arms spread wide, displaying a large frame.
